Transaction 5edaf8e251a615c63bcf5985861552011c852287d3537b5ae011e65bd4859a0a

3 Input
2 Outputs
  • 5edaf8e251a615c63bcf5985861552011c852287d3537b5ae011e65bd4859a0a:0
  • value  542164
    address  1AwFGyL7i5FHELZhd8TEqRg8wgNtcEjxCi
  • 5edaf8e251a615c63bcf5985861552011c852287d3537b5ae011e65bd4859a0a:1
  • value  18055217
    address  1KftSQ7EPxzAmd3rap35cEzc54d2wxhGCN